Panapur - Minapur, Muzaffarpur

Panapur is a village situated in the Minapur subdivision of Muzaffarpur district, Bihar. It is located approximately 40 km from the tehsil headquarters in Minapur and around 20 km from the district headquarters in Muzaffarpur. Panapur village is a designated Gram Panchayat.

As per Census 2011, the village code of Panapur is 228747. The village covers a total geographical area of 902 hectares and falls under the 843109 pincode. Muzaffarpur is the nearest town, located about 20 km away.

Panapur village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Mukhiya serving as the elected head.

Population of Panapur

According to the 2011 Census, Panapur village had a total population of 12,728 people, including 6,743 males and 5,985 females, living in 2,604 households. The sex ratio was 888 females per 1,000 males. The overall literacy rate was 53.87%, with male literacy at 63.65% and female literacy at 42.87%. The Scheduled Caste (SC) population was 2,470.

Transport and Connectivity of Panapur

Panapur is connected by an all-weather road, and public transport is mainly available through bus services. The nearest railway station is Nariyar, while the nearest airport is Muzaffarpur Airport, situated at an approximate aerial distance of 13.4 km.
